Common questions
Are these trials free to join?
Study-related care in a clinical trial is usually provided at no cost to participants, and some trials reimburse travel. Costs vary by study - the trial team will explain what is and is not covered. Confirm this directly with them.
How do I know if I am eligible for Malignant Pleural Mesothelioma trials?
Each trial lists inclusion and exclusion criteria. The screener above checks stated age and sex only. The full eligibility (your medical history, current medications, test results) is assessed by the study team. Open any trial to read its criteria, then contact the site.
